Two window washers were rescued Wednesday afternoon from outside the 10th floor of a San Francisco building, fire officials said. As of 3:44 p.m. the two had been rescued from outside the Millennium Tower at 301 Mission St.
They were stuck on a window-washing platform, according to fire officials. Both escaped injury.
